The answer is: NO WAY! lol There are some great Faux cheese products out there that can actually save you money if you look hard enough. My favorite brand (along with many fellow vegans) is "Follow Your Heart" mozzarella style cheese. It melts down perfectly, tastes exactly like mozzarella to me (the packages stuff anyway) and my kids can eat it while not getting sick. (please don't mind the timestamp on the photo lol) I used a whole wheat organic crust from whole foods (2 crusts is enough for all 4 of us since their one the smaller size), 365 organic Italian Herb Sauce, fresh basil leaves, 1/4 block of "Follow Your Heart" Vegan mozzarella, and a drizzle of extra virgin olive oil. I also put 1 "Walla Walla" onion thinly sliced on the other pizza for momma and daddy. The pizza was DIVINE!! This is my 4th attempt at this pizza thing and every time they get better and better.
